Output ece6557363a2f96f1835fd06bdea51375e9a69ae8fc8c00c13d91afdeb3b9714:25

value
95277
script pubkey
OP_0 OP_PUSHBYTES_32 eb739b1e8c2e40db0c66fffee231bdd97de4e12c9860dd216fb5cae023364f40
address
bc1qadeek85v9eqdkrrxlllwyvdam977fcfvnpsd6gt0kh9wqgekfaqqr70xda
transaction
ece6557363a2f96f1835fd06bdea51375e9a69ae8fc8c00c13d91afdeb3b9714